AH1751-PG-A-A
Product Overview
- Belongs to: Sensor category
- Basic Information:
- Category: Magnetic sensor
- Use: Detection of magnetic fields
- Characteristics: High sensitivity, low power consumption
- Package: SOT-89B package
- Essence: Hall Effect sensor
- Packaging/Quantity: Tape & Reel, 3000 units per reel
Specifications
- Operating Voltage: 2.5V to 5.5V
- Output Current: 8mA
- Operating Temperature: -40°C to 85°C
- Output Type: Digital open-drain
Detailed Pin Configuration
- Pin 1: Ground
- Pin 2: Output
- Pin 3: Vcc
Functional Features
- High Sensitivity: Detects small magnetic fields accurately
- Low Power Consumption: Energy-efficient operation
- Digital Output: Compatible with microcontrollers and digital circuits
Advantages
- Reliable detection of magnetic fields
- Low power consumption extends battery life
- Compact SOT-89B package for space-constrained applications
Disadvantages
- Susceptible to interference from external magnetic fields
- Limited operating temperature range
Working Principles
The AH1751-PG-A-A operates based on the Hall Effect, where a voltage difference is created across a conductor when subjected to a magnetic field. This voltage is then converted into a digital output signal, indicating the presence or absence of a magnetic field.
Detailed Application Field Plans
- Automotive: Position sensing in throttle pedals, gear shifters
- Industrial: Proximity sensing in machinery, speed detection in conveyor belts
- Consumer Electronics: Lid open/close detection in laptops, position sensing in smart home devices
Detailed and Complete Alternative Models
- AH1751-PG-B-B: Higher operating temperature range
- AH1752-PG-A-A: Analog output for precise magnetic field measurements

What is AH1751-PG-A-A?
- AH1751-PG-A-A is a Hall effect sensor IC (integrated circuit) commonly used for sensing magnetic fields and converting them into electrical signals.
What are the typical applications of AH1751-PG-A-A?
- AH1751-PG-A-A is often used in applications such as position sensing, speed measurement, and current sensing in various technical solutions.
How does AH1751-PG-A-A work?
- AH1751-PG-A-A operates based on the Hall effect, where it detects changes in magnetic fields and produces a corresponding output voltage.
What is the operating voltage range of AH1751-PG-A-A?
- The typical operating voltage range for AH1751-PG-A-A is between 2.5V and 5.5V.
What is the output signal format of AH1751-PG-A-A?
- AH1751-PG-A-A typically provides a digital output signal, making it suitable for interfacing with microcontrollers and other digital systems.
Can AH1751-PG-A-A be used in automotive applications?
- Yes, AH1751-PG-A-A is often utilized in automotive applications for tasks such as gear position sensing and pedal position detection.
What is the temperature range for AH1751-PG-A-A?
- AH1751-PG-A-A is designed to operate within a temperature range of -40°C to 85°C, making it suitable for a wide range of environments.
Does AH1751-PG-A-A require external components for operation?
- Typically, AH1751-PG-A-A requires minimal external components, simplifying its integration into technical solutions.
Is AH1751-PG-A-A sensitive to electromagnetic interference (EMI)?
- AH1751-PG-A-A is designed to have good immunity to EMI, ensuring reliable performance in electrically noisy environments.
Can AH1751-PG-A-A be used for non-contact switching applications?
- Yes, AH1751-PG-A-A is suitable for non-contact switching applications due to its ability to detect magnetic fields without physical contact.
